Gators Climb Into Top Four

The Gap Women struck seven second-half goals to go fourth with an 8-0 win over Western Pride Women at Briggs Road Complex on Sunday night.

Leading by a lone goal at half time, the visitors exploded after the restart to notch a third straight win.

The match was played almost exclusively in Gators attacking half throughout the first 30 minutes and they were rewarded for their dominance when Leah Curtis spun on to her right foot and converted from the edge of the area to make it 1-0.

Several opportunities to extend that margin were spurned before the break but from Victoria Stephenson, Jessica Dillon and Curtis all struck within 10 minutes of the resumption to suddenly hand Rob Askew’s side a 4-0 lead.

Curtis next tucked away Gabe Marzano’s cross to complete her hattrick and a four-goal, nine-minute period.

A sixth followed after the hour as Bethany Ashton tapped home Curtis’ shot against the crossbar.

Pride eventually worked a shot on goal of their own through Lorena Maggio, but could do little to keep Curtis quiet at the other end with the midfielder this time finishing low from Ruth Blackburn’s pass.

The damage was finally done in the closing moments as Dillon powered home her second from long range to complete the 8-0 rout.

Speaking after the match, Pride assistant coach Pye Augustine felt the opposition’s class was ultimately too much to handle.

“The Gap are so well drilled and we’re still trying to find our feet. They second half they just ran over the top of us,” Augustine said.

Gators coach Rob Askew praised the impact of Leah Curtis on her return from injury.

“This is her second game back, she’s scoring goals and that’s what we need,” Askew said.

Western Pride FC Women 0
The Gap FC Women 8 (Leah CURTIS 34’, 53’, 56’, 75’ Victoria STEPHENSON 47’ Jessica DILLON 52’, 90’ Bethany ASHTON 65’)
